Founded in 1869, Sainsbury's is the second-largest chain of supermarkets in the UK and holds an average of 16 percent of the market. The company sells a range of items, including clothing and food items, as well as household items. It also provides banking services through Sainsbury's Bank and operates the Argos retail chain. Its headquarters are located in Holborn, London.
The online offerings of the retailer have been growing in recent years. In 2015, it introduced an app to enhance the user experience and expand its delivery capacity. Sainsbury's provides same-day delivery in specific areas. At present, the company provides delivery to more than 40 million homes and businesses across the UK.
Sainsbury's increased its investment in products of its own brand to be competitive with German discounters such as Aldi and Lidl. This has included cutting prices on its most popular lines, and also offering price matching on certain products. This strategy has helped Sainsbury's to increase sales faster than Tesco and Asda.
Sainsbury's offers a wide range of products, including its own brand along with brand names and organic and free-from food items. The store also has an excellent selection of wine and spirits. Additionally, it has a large number of convenience stores in England, Wales and Scotland.
Sainsbury's is not only one of the most well-known online grocery stores, but it also has a good reputation for its top-quality food and beverages. The food and drink items sold by Sainsbury's are usually in better condition than its competitors and its own-brand items are often cheaper. However, its deliveries can be a bit disappointing. According to a research conducted by consumer group Which? researchers, Sainsbury's grocery stores had the shortest amount of time before their expiration dates.

ASDA recently became the most affordable online retailer in the UK, according to research by price-tracking website Alertr. The site looked at 42 items that are typically found in a shopping cart, including bread and milk, eggs rice, pasta cereal, and other items. It discovered that ASDA was just PS7 less than Tesco for the basket, which contained brand-name and own-brand items. Morrisons, Waitrose, and Ocado were also in the top five supermarkets. The rankings were based on the price of a weekly shopping spree and excluded Aldi and Lidl.

The Co-op is a cooperative based in the UK. retailer, has teamed up with Uber Eats in order to provide a delivery service for its members. The partnership will boost Co-op membership from five million members to eight million by 2030. Co-op as well as its partnership with Uber has revamped its membership program and introduced new Member Prices. This includes 117 daily low prices for its members in its food business, including brand products for the first time.

Morrisons, despite being smaller than its competitors, aims to provide quality food at a reasonable price. The focus of the company on sourcing products from its own suppliers and using its own distribution system has enabled it to keep its prices low and still earn a profit.
